House of Nalo ready for Valentines

By Emilie Shimbali

Since 2014, one half of the Afroberries, DJ Alba has steadily been growing a reputation with her accessory line, House of Nalo, which is being hailed as one of the best brands in the country. With Valentines is around the corner,  House of Nalo has new iconic pieces that are sure to turn heads. 

The brand already hosts impressive three other collections, namely DNSTY, Empress and the bridal collection. Their luxury collections create elegant and simple fine looks chains from, fancy bracelets, round gold and silver African-mapped earrings as well as neckpieces. The collections are created locally, and there is no shortage of representing the country as some of the pieces are inspired by the Namibian map. 

Like any other business House of Nalo had to come up with a new business model during the pandemic to ensure customer satisfaction.

 “The current cross inspired pieces are to remind our clients to keep faith during this difficult time,” said Alba.

According to her, the upcoming collections will be overwhelming and hopefully sell out. She added that, they are not limiting themselves to international collaborations and partnership and that their brand is popular and suits the Namibian beauty and fashion industry. 

“We have both accessories for men and women, they must be on the lookout for our Valentines collections soonest,” she concluded.
